How Much Do New Windows Cost in Frederickson, Washington?

Replacing your windows in Frederickson, Washington, is a smart investment in your home’s comfort, energy efficiency, and value. Expect to pay between $850 and $2,200 per window installed, but this range can shift significantly based on window size, material, energy-efficiency ratings, and the complexity of the installation. Material Prices

Here’s a general idea of window material costs. Keep in mind that these are *material only* and do not include installation labor.

Material Price per Window (Material Only) Notes
Vinyl $300 – $800 Most affordable, excellent moisture resistance.
Wood $500 – $1,200 Beautiful, but requires significant maintenance. Prone to rot in WA climate.
Fiberglass $700 – $1,500 Durable, low-maintenance, and energy-efficient. Great option for WA.

Local Factors

Several local factors influence the cost of window replacement in Frederickson:

  • Permits: Pierce County requires permits for window replacements that involve structural changes or changes to the size of the window opening. Check with the Pierce County Planning and Public Works Department for specific requirements and fees. Failing to obtain required permits can lead to fines and project delays.
  • Installation Labor: Expect higher labor costs in the Seattle metro area, including Frederickson, compared to other parts of the state. Skilled installers are in demand. Always get multiple quotes.
  • Accessibility: Homes with difficult access (steep slopes, narrow pathways) may incur additional labor charges.

Weather Impact

Frederickson’s climate demands windows that can withstand frequent rain, overcast skies, and damp, chilly winters. Here’s what to consider:

  • Moisture Protection: Choose vinyl or fiberglass frames for superior resistance to rot and water damage. Avoid wood unless you’re prepared for rigorous maintenance.
  • Energy Efficiency (U-Factor): Look for windows with low U-factors (ideally below 0.30) to minimize heat loss during the winter. This will keep your home warmer and reduce energy bills.
  • Condensation Prevention: Double-pane windows with warm edge spacers significantly reduce condensation, preventing foggy glass and potential mold growth.
  • Natural Light (Visible Transmittance – VT): Prioritize windows with high VT ratings. Clear glass lets in more natural light, which is especially valuable during Frederickson’s many cloudy days.
  • Verify your contractor’s license and bonding with WA L&I (Labor & Industries). This protects you in case of shoddy workmanship or accidents.

FAQ

  1. Do I need a permit to replace my windows in Frederickson?

    It depends. If you’re replacing windows with the same size and style, and no structural changes are involved, you likely won’t need a permit. However, if you’re altering the size of the opening or making structural modifications, a permit from Pierce County is required. Contact the county for clarification.

  2. What type of window is best for Frederickson’s climate?

    Vinyl and fiberglass windows are excellent choices due to their moisture resistance and durability. Look for windows with low U-factors and high VT ratings for optimal energy efficiency and natural light.

  3. How do I find a reputable window installer in Frederickson?

    Get recommendations from friends and neighbors. Check online reviews and verify the contractor’s license and insurance status with the WA L&I (Labor & Industries). Obtain multiple quotes and ask for references.
